Career Opportunities After Completing Python Training
Table of Contents
- Introduction
- Python Takes the Lead: Comparing Python Training and Scala Training
- Career Opportunities
- Conclusion
- FAQs
Python is a highly versatile programming language and it has gained immense popularity over the years, especially in the field of data science and machine learning. As the demand for Python programming continues to grow, so do the career opportunities for those who have completed Python training. In this blog, we will discuss the various career opportunities that become available after completing Python Course in Chandigarh.
Python Takes the Lead: Comparing Python Training and Scala Training
Python Training and Scala Training are both popular options for those interested in learning programming languages. However, when it comes to choosing between the two, Python Training is the better option.
Python is a widely used and versatile programming language with applications in data science, web development, artificial intelligence, and more. Its syntax is simple and easy to understand, making it a great choice for beginners. In contrast, Scala is a more complex language, with a steeper learning curve. It is primarily used for building applications on the Java Virtual Machine.
Python has a wide as well as active community of developers, which means that there are numerous resources available for learning the language. Additionally, the availability of libraries and frameworks like NumPy, Pandas, and Django make Python an excellent choice for a wide range of applications.
In contrast, Scala’s community is comparatively smaller, which means that there are fewer resources available for learning the language. Furthermore, its primary use case is building applications on the Java Virtual Machine, making it less versatile than Python.
In summary, Python Training is the better choice for those interested in learning a versatile and widely-used programming language, while Scala Training is more suited to those interested in building applications on the Java Virtual Machine.
Career Opportunities:
Python Developer: After completing Python training, you can work as a Python developer. Python developers design and develop applications, software, and websites using Python. They are responsible for writing clean and efficient code that meets the project requirements.
Data Analyst: Python is used in different field of data analysis. By completing Python training, you can become a data analyst and work with large datasets. You can use Python to analyze data, visualize data, and build predictive models.
Machine Learning Engineer: Machine learning is a rapidly growing field that relies heavily on Python programming. By completing Python training, you can become a machine learning engineer and work on developing intelligent systems that can learn from data.
Quality Assurance Analyst: Python can also be used for automating software testing. By completing Python training, you can become a quality assurance analyst and develop automated test scripts using Python.
Research Analyst: Python is widely used in research projects for data analysis and modeling. By completing Python training, you can become a research analyst and work on data-driven research projects.
Software Engineer: Python is widely used in the software industry for developing applications and software. By completing Python training, you can become a software engineer and work on developing software solutions using Python.
Here are some additional career opportunities that become available after completing Python training:
Full Stack Developer: Full-stack developers are usually responsible for developing both the front-end and back-end of web applications. By completing Python training, you can become a full-stack developer and work on developing web applications using Python-based frameworks like Django and Flask.
DevOps Engineer: DevOps engineers can be liable for handling the development, deployment, as well as maintenance of software applications. By completing Python training, you can become a DevOps engineer and use Python to automate software deployment and management processes.
Cloud Architect: Cloud computing is becoming increasingly popular, and many companies are adopting cloud-based solutions. By completing Python training, you can become a cloud architect and use Python to manage cloud infrastructure and develop cloud-based applications.
Technical Writer: Technical writers are responsible for creating technical documentation, user manuals, and other technical materials. By completing Python training, you can become a technical writer and write documentation for Python-based applications and software.
Cybersecurity Analyst: Python can also be used in cybersecurity to detect and prevent cyber attacks. By completing Python training, you can become a cybersecurity analyst and use Python to analyze network traffic, detect malware, and prevent cyber attacks.
Conclusion:
Python Training in Chandigarh can open up various career opportunities for you in the software industry, data science, and machine learning. By completing Python training, you can become a Python developer, data analyst, machine learning engineer, quality assurance analyst, research analyst, or software engineer. With the growing demand for Python programming, completing Python training can be a valuable investment in your career.
FAQ:
Q1. What is the duration of Python training?
A1. The duration of Python training varies depending on the course and the institute. Most courses range from 1 month to 6 months.
Q2. Do I need prior programming experience to enroll in Python training?
A2. No, prior programming experience is not necessary to enroll in Python training. However, basic knowledge of programming concepts can be helpful.